Britney recently addressed the court on June 23 for the first time in years, delivering an emotional testimony about the effects of her conservatorship
She also explained that she wants it to end without an external evaluation.
The new report comes on the heels of a number of major developments in Spears' conservatorship battle
On July 1, wealth management firm Bessemer Trust petitioned to withdraw as her co-conservator.
